Our Story

Established in Airdrie, Alberta, in 1980, East Lake has grown from a one-man operation to a 14,000-square-foot state-of-the-art metal fabrication and manufacturing facility. What hasn’t changed: our commitment to exceptional customer service.

We maintain open communication during all phases of our projects – including scope definition, solution development, CAD design, production, quality assurance and project management.

With 40 years of experience, we set ourselves apart from the competition by offering innovative processes, custom metal fabrication, and single-source capabilities. Our new CNC automated fabrication equipment and in-house powder coating service give us the capacity to take on a wide variety of fabrication and manufacturing projects. And of course, our skilled team of fabricators is always interested in prototype development and bringing your project to life.

Our Team

Hank Rietveld

President

Hank grew up watching his father, Henri, work 12-hour days, 7 days a week, to build East Lake Welding. As a young man, he vowed he “would never get involved in the family business” and headed off to university to pursue a degree in Agriculture where he graduated with honors. What started as an agreement to “help out” at East Lake for a couple of weeks has turned into 20 years of passion, creativity and a tremendous amount of hard work. After soaking up Henri’s extensive knowledge in the welding industry and completing his Journeyman’s Certificate, Hank became the visionary behind the growth of East Lake Manufacturing and spends more hours than he would like to admit thinking about what comes next for the company. He takes great pride in his work and always strives to pass on the best possible solutions to his customers. Hank has been instrumental in taking the 3-man shop from the acreage and growing the business into the manufacturing powerhouse that it is today located in Airdrie Alberta’s Industrial area. Hank’s quest to produce quality metal products has led him to pursue equipment and processes that allow East Lake Manufacturing to be in charge of each project from start to powder-coated finish; this detail truly sets the business apart in the industry. Second-best is not an option for Hank, and anyone who has worked with him knows that the product they receive will be the absolute best. Hank, Laurie and Kevin have worked hard to build a team of professional manufacturers who are skilled in their trade and have a shared vision for putting out quality products.  In his spare time, Hank can often be found running the paths of Airdrie or spending time with his family.  Hank also has a philanthropic heart and gives much of his time to help support the people of El Salvador as a Team Leader through Shelter Canada.  

Hank holds a BSc in Agriculture and is a Journeyman Welder.

Kevin Ham

Vice President

Kevin started his engineering career in control systems for the oil and gas industry, then changed focus to SCADA (supervisory control and data acquisition) systems,and electronic flow measurement systems integration. This led to roles in product application and sales management for manufacturers of electronic controllers and related software systems.  Kevin joined the East Lake Team in 2014 when Hank was just beginning to dream about the next steps for East Lake Welding. Kevin was looking for a new challenge and his knowledge and expertise in automation was exactly what East Lake needed. He has been instrumental in the growth and success of the business, helping bring in CNC automation equipment – including a high definition CNC plasma table, 220 tonne press break and a robotic welding cell. By incorporating this innovation Kevin and Hank have been able to collaborate with their customers to bring high-quality fabrication solutions to complicated problems. Kevin’s thoughtful, methodical approach to problem solving makes him the “go to” guy when complicated problems arise. When East Lake Welding moved to Airdrie, Kevin became the lead in developing the pipe support branch of the business and has spent the last 8 years refining the processes and procedures that make this portion of the business a success. By developing close relationships with both customers and vendors, East Lake Manufacturing is proud to produce high-quality pipe supports to the oil and gas industry across Alberta. In Kevin’s spare time, he can sometimes be found tinkering on an old hot rod, planning a good old-fashioned road trip or relaxing in the bow of a boat on a hot summer day with his family. 

Kevin holds a BSc in Electrical Engineering with a minor in Computer Engineering.

Professional Certifications

Workers Compensation Board of Alberta Logo

Worker’s Compensation Board CWB Cerfiied

East Lake Manufacturing is up to date with Alberta WCB (Workers’ Compensation Board). The company’s WCB premium rates are consistently below industry rates for the industry code.

CWB Certified - The Canadian Welding Bureau - logo

Canadian Welding Bureau CWB Cerfiied

East Lake Manufacturing is a CWB (Canadian Welding Bureau) to CSA Standard 47.1 certified Fabrication Shop. As such we are required to adhere to the CWB’s stringent requirements with respect to weld procedures and properly trained personnel. We believe that having properly trained and certified personnel is essential in providing quality products to our customers.
